
Cost of Retaining Wall Installation in Mooresville
Retaining walls are essential structures that help manage soil erosion, create usable land on slopes, and enhance the aesthetic appeal of a property. If you're considering installing a retaining wall in Mooresville, NC, it's important to understand the various factors that can influence the overall cost of the project.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Material: The type of material used, such as concrete, stone, or timber, can significantly affect the cost.
- Wall Height: Taller walls require more materials and labor, increasing the overall expense.
- Length of Wall: Longer walls will naturally cost more due to the additional materials and labor needed.
- Site Preparation: The complexity of preparing the site, including excavation and grading, can impact costs.
- Drainage Systems: Incorporating proper drainage solutions can add to the cost but are essential for the wall's longevity.
- Design Complexity: More intricate designs or custom features can increase labor and material cost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all expense.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Mooresville, NC, can vary, influencing the total project c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Mooresville, NC) |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Retaining Wall | $20-$30 per square foot |
Stone Retaining Wall | $25-$40 per square foot |
Timber Retaining Wall | $15-$25 per square foot |
Site Preparation | $500-$1,500 |
Drainage Installation | $1,000-$3,000 |
Permit Fees | $100-$500 |
Labor | $50-$75 per hour |
